Abstract
OBJECTIVE. The peroneocalcaneus internus muscle is a rare muscle of th e posterior calf that to our knowledge has not been reported in the ra diology literature. The purpose of our study was to describe the norma l anatomy and MR characteristics of this muscle in eight patients in w hom the muscle was identified. CONCLUSION. The peroneocalcaneus intern us muscle is a rare muscle that originates from the inner aspect of th e distal fibula, descends within the tarsal tunnel, and inserts on a s mall tubercle in the calcaneus, just distal to the sustentaculum tall. The muscle may displace the flexor hallucis longus muscle medially an d thus indirectly encroach on the neurovascular bundle.
